Postojna, Slovenia (SI)
Ad Pirum was a Roman fortress during the late Roman Empire located in modern-day Slovenia. It was constructed during the 3rd century and at the end of the Roman Empire. The fortress was manned by 500 soldiers and could accommodate up to 10.000.
